experts believe Ukraine"s accession to the Customs Union would trigger a massive slump in exports, aggravating the country"s difficult economic situation still further.

Furthermore, Ukraine"s bid is likely to complicate Moscow"s position at talks on energy issues inside the union, as Russia and Belarus entered a bitter dispute at the start of the year over duty-free oil supplies to Belarus that threatened crude deliveries to Europe.

Russia, Kazakhstan and Belarus signed in late November 2009 an agreement to create a customs union, paving the way for a single economic space. The agreement came into force on January 1, when the three countries introduced common foreign trade tariffs.

Ukraine"s accession to the union could be further complicated by its membership of the World Trade Organization.
